The Opportunity
We have an immediate opportunity for a Risk Analyst in our Lake County, Abbott Park, IL location.
As the Risk Analyst, you will be responsible for supporting the analysis and consolidation of Abbott’s global insurance underwriting data, providing recommendations to enhance data integrity, ensure compliance, manage claims, and improve insurance program evaluation and implementation. The position is accountable for financial planning and analysis, systems strategies, and the various regulatory compliance and audit responsibilities.
This position routinely interfaces with Abbott Finance Directors, Area Finance Directors, Controllers, Global Treasury management, as well as third-party Insurers, Brokers and Service Providers. This position contributes to the development and implementation of strategic initiatives.
What You’ll Work On:
- Support the consolidation and analysis of all worldwide insurance exposure, claims, and financial data for management review, underwriting presentations, and third-party service providers.
- Assist in the oversight of global insurance programs, including policy placement and language review, negotiations, identifying risk trends, and claims management.
- Contribute to the design, implementation and administration of all required systems, including the Risk Management Information System (RMIS) and Treasury website.
- Review and track total cost of risk, provide forecasting insight for budget purposes, and ensure statutory compliance and accurate financial reporting.
- Collaborate with key stakeholders to identify and evaluate insurable risks and provide recommendations that support Abbott’s risk management philosophy and programs. Interface with division commercial and operations, as well as other functional areas, including Finance, Treasury, EHS, Engineering, HR and external consultants.
Position Accountability/Scope:
The Risk Analyst is also responsible to provide advice and guidance to peers based on organizational goals and objectives and for supporting activities of global insurance brokers/advisors, third-party adjusters and consultants to meet Abbott goals and objectives. The position collaborates with key stakeholders to ensure that all projects are completed on time and within budget, as erroneous decisions or recommendations may result in critical delays and modifications and may cause substantial expenditure of resources. The role also assists with the identification, analysis, and mitigation of risks that could impact Abbott finance and operations. The Risk Analyst proactively keeps apprised of policies and procedures, develops recommendations for management for process change improvements, and collaborates with Global Risk Management and key stakeholders on implementation of recommended improvements to existing policies and procedures.
This position reports to the Senior Manager, Global Risk Management.
Qualifications:
- Bachelor’s degree in business, finance, accounting or related field. (Risk management designation/certification (ARM, CPCU) desirable.)
- A minimum of 4 years of combined experience in management of large commercial lines insurance programs or relevant Finance / Treasury experience.
- Proficient use of RMIS systems and Microsoft Office, with heavy emphasis on Excel and PowerPoint.
- Requires strong attention to detail, accountability, independent and proactive thought. Decision-making skills are critical.
- Requires strong analytical, interpersonal, and communication skills, with ability to influence stakeholders and work within a team setting.
